While in Italy I had the good fortune to taste a win e that was the color blue and had a peach flavor. The name on the bottle was something like Blue de Blue and the bottle was blue. Could you give me the correct name and where I could buy it?

If it was blue and tasted like peach, it is not a natural wine product. It may be a colored and flavor-added wine, or even a liqueur.

I have not see nor heard anything of such a product being imported to the US...

Folks need to learn to ask to see labels and write down information when they find products they like.
